REAR SUNSHADE SYSTEM > Rear Sunshade does not Operate with Rear Sunshade Switch |

| 1.READ VALUE OF INTELLIGENT TESTER (REAR SUNSHADE SWITCH) |
Check the Data List for proper functioning of the rear sunshade switch.
| Item | Measurement Item / Range (Display) | Normal Condition | Diagnostic Note |
| Rear Sunshade Switch | Rear sunshade switch (front switch) / ON or OFF | ON: Rear sunshade switch is pressed OFF: Rear sunshade switch is not pressed | - |

| 2.INSPECT FUSE (RR J/B, RR S/SHADE) |
Remove the RR J/B fuse from the engine room No. 1 junction block.
Remove the RR S/SHADE fuse from the luggage room junction block.
Measure the resistance of the fuses.

| 3.CHECK WIRE HARNESS (NO. 1 JUNCTION BLOCK ASSEMBLY - RELAY, BATTERY AND BODY GROUND) |
![]() |
Disconnect the W24 relay connector.
Remove the LB, LC and LF junction block connectors.
Measure the resistance of the wire harness side connectors.
| Tester Connection | Specified Condition |
| LC-28 - W24-1 (B) | Below 1 Ω |
| LC-26 - W24-3 (SW) | Below 1 Ω |
| LC-11 - W24-5 (E) | Below 1 Ω |
| LF-1 - Body ground | Below 1 Ω |
Measure the voltage of the wire harness side connector.
| Tester Connection | Specified Condition |
| LB-1 - Body ground | 10 to 14 V |

| 5.CHECK OPERATION OF REAR SUNSHADE RELAY |
After replacing the rear sunshade relay with a normal one, check that the rear sunshade can operate normally.
